New tube detector for angiography system

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

Studies show that on average one in four people suffer from atrial fibrillation, the most widespread form of cardiac arrhythmia, at some stage during their lives. Electrophysiological studies and interventions can be used to examine and treat a large number of patients. This involves ablating tiny points in the myocardial tissue using an ablation catheter in order to return the heart to its correct rhythm. Depending on the level of complexity, this type of procedure can take two to three hours. Each misrouting of the electrical impulses that trigger cardiac arrhythmia, which is measured in milliseconds, must first be located and mapped using electrophysiology catheters. It is only at that point that an individual treatment plan tailored to the patients’needs can be developed. This can now be achieved with radiation doses that are up to 85% below usual values, benefiting both patients and staff alike.
Another procedure where dose reduction is crucial is perc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I), in which the cardiologist has to position a stent with millimeter precision despite cardiac movement. Using Artis Q.zen, the cardiologist is supported by the advanced guidance of Clearstent Live, which allows stent enhancement to take place in real time. The software eliminates cardiac movement, allowing cardiologists to verify stent positioning relative to the cardiac anatomy or to previously deployed stents. The enhanced images are displayed side-by-side with the current live-image without any noticeable lag while the operator can still move the balloon-mounted stent. The significantly better visualization of the stent and vessel section eliminates the need for additional images to decide whether the stent has been fully expanded.

CMOS digital detector for dentistry and orthopedic imaging

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

3D imaging is becoming more widespread in dentistry, and Cone Beam CT reduces significantly dose exposure compared to scanners. Thales’new SiX 650 HD detector based on CMOS technology offers two levels of sensitivity to meet the requirements of both CBCT and panoramic imaging.  The SiX 650 HD 12 x 15 cm digital detector offers critical advantages for patients and practitioners alike: low dose and quick acquisition of high-resolution images. The new-gen CMOS technology results in the detector’s outstanding performance, with very low image noise, absence of artefacts, high sensitivity and low power consumption. Supplied with a software development kit, the SiX 650 HD is also light, compact, easy to use and to integrate in X-ray systems. It can also be used with mini C-arms for orthopedic applications.

CT-proAVP assay for vasopressin

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

The BRAHMS CTproAVP KRYPTOR (LIA also available) is a unique assay for the reliable determination of the very unstable vasopressin by the measurement of the stable C-terminal part of the prohormone of vasopressin (CT-proAVP). CT-proAVP shows the same kinetics as vasopressin, is extremely stable and therefore easy to measure. As CT-proAVP is released into the circulation in equimolar amounts, it is an equivalent for vasopressin in all clinical indications where vasopressin is indicated, such as water balance testing. Disposable access port disinfection device

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

Curos Port Protector is a disposable, passive disinfection device for patients with long-term catheters or receiving intravenous treatment. Studies have shown it reduces Central Line Associated Bloodstream Infections (CLABSI) and Catheter Related Bloodstream Infections (CRBSI) in hospitals. Its effectiveness was tested in vitro against Staphylococcus aureus, Staphylococcus epidermidis, Escherichia coli, Pseudomonas aeruginosa and Candida glabrata. CLABSI is a serious, preventable infection contracted while in health care facilities. A recent study found that implementation of a disinfectant cap would reduce rates of CLABSI, lower costs and shorten hospital stays. Compact ultrasound bone densitometry system

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

A new approach has been used in the development of the bone densitometry system, EggQus. It has been created using the design concept of an ‘eggshell’. The result is a strong, lightweight, easy to handle unit that guarantees maximum portability. EggQus is light, compact and versatile compared to conventional ultrasound bone densitometry systems. The large integrated handle facilitates inhospital rounds and house visits. The system is powered by rechargeable batteries enhancing its portability. Continuous and convenient use can be sustained using the AC adapter accessory. The motor-controlled transducer unit moves automatically, minimizing manipulation by the operator. The short measurement time of approximately three seconds is convenient for elderly examinees and for screening that requires rapid handling.

A new hand-held lactate analyser

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

The new SensPoint handheld lactate analyser is designed for professional use with built-in connectivity functions to hospital or lab information systems. The measuring time is only 10 seconds using 0.2 μl sample volume. The handheld analyser has a lightweight, ergonomic design and is highly accurate, offering excellent correlation to lab analysers. Its intuitive user interface utilizes a large high resolution colour display. The device also features an integrated barcode scanner. Results can be linked to operator ID, patient ID, time, date and LOT number of sensors, allowing traceability of users and eliminating use by untrained staff. Results are printable using a small external Bluetooth-enabled printer.

ECG data processing/archiving device

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

The AsCARD MrCoral is a digital ECG appliance supported by CardioTEKA software  which serves for data processing and archiving of ECG waveforms in the full range of 12 leads. The appliance is connected via USB to a user’s PC or notebook. With its compact size and light weight it is convenient to use, especially during home visits. At the same time the on-line preview function allows for ongoing monitoring of the patient’s heart. The examination result is generated in pdf or KTeka format. The selected ECG records are printed on an external printer.

Ultrasound imaging system with research functions

, 26 August 2020/in Product News /by 3wmedia

RS80A with Prestige incorporates an enhanced diagnostic package designed for radiology departments. The RS80A strengthens research ability versus the existing RS80A over a broad spectrum of diseases related to abdominal, breast, cardiovascular, and musculoskeletal ailments, to provide higher clinical value. RS80A with Prestige is equipped with S-Fusion, which is a function that can compare the body parts under examination by ultrasound imaging with CT or MRI images simultaneously for analysis. In particular, S-Fusion allows auto-registration that aligns CT or MRI images within 30 seconds to enable a quick diagnosis. S-Shearwave, which helps analyse the characteristics of body tissue without biopsy, provides numerical measurements of stiffness using the shear wave produced around the region of interest. The function supports accurate diagnosis by providing Reliable Measurement Index (RMI) and statistics for repeated measurements including the median and standard deviation. RS80A with Prestige incorporates Samsung’s new advanced 3D technology, Natural Vue. The feature strengthens morphological expressions compared with the existing Realistic Vue and makes it possible to create realistic expression of internal body images. With the application of the 3D/4D reflection mode, Natural Vue can show even a minute protrusion that basic imaging is unable to display. The system also features Arterial Analysis, which supports earlier detection of cardiovascular diseases by executing both morphological and functional analysis of the vessel.
